SpLsaModeInitializeFn 回呼函式 (ntsecpkg.h)
本機安全性授權單位 (LSA) 會針對每個已註冊的安全性支援提供者/驗證套件 (SSP/AP) DLL 呼叫 SpLsaModeInitialize 函式一次。 此函式會為 LSA 提供 SSP/AP DLL 中每個 安全性套件 所實作之函式的指標。
語法
SpLsaModeInitializeFn Splsamodeinitializefn;
NTSTATUS Splsamodeinitializefn(
[in] ULONG LsaVersion,
[out] PULONG PackageVersion,
[out] PSECPKG_FUNCTION_TABLE *ppTables,
[out] PULONG pcTables
)
{...}
參數
[in] LsaVersion
LSA 的版本。
[out] PackageVersion
傳回 SSP/AP DLL 版本號碼的 ULONG 指標。
[out] ppTables
SECPKG_FUNCTION_TABLE 結構的陣列指標。 每個結構都是 SSP/AP DLL 中部署之安全性套件所實作之函式的指標數據表。
[out] pcTables
傳回 ppTables 參數所指向之陣列中項目數目的指標。
傳回值
如果函式成功,則傳回STATUS_SUCCESS。
如果函式失敗,則傳回 NTSTATUS 程式代碼,指出失敗的原因。
備註
SpLsaModeInitialize 函式必須由 SSP/AP DLL 實作。
ppTables 參數應該針對 DLL 中部署的每個安全性套件包含一個SECPKG_FUNCTION_TABLE。
規格需求
需求 | 值 |
---|---|
最低支援的用戶端 | Windows XP [僅限傳統型應用程式] |
最低支援的伺服器 | Windows Server 2003 [僅限傳統型應用程式] |
目標平台 | Windows |
標頭 | ntsecpkg.h |